WebOct 25, 2024 · This article is part of the Global Coal Terminals Tracker, a project of Global Energy Monitor. Dalrymple Bay Coal Terminal (DBCT) is a coal terminal at the port of Hay Point in Queensland, Australia. The facility is the state's largest coal export terminal, with an annual export capacity of 85 million tonnes. DBCT is supplied by an electrified ... WebMar 13, 2024 · DBCT has a nameplate capacity of 85 million mt/year of coal, and exports around 20% of the world's seaborne metallurgical coal. In the latest full Australian financial year, around 80% of the 69.39 million mt of coal shipped through the terminal was metallurgical, industry sources estimate. how to saddle a horse english styleWebAug 29, 2024 · Jenny Wiggins Infrastructure reporter.
